Operations Metrics & Reporting Specialist
Manulife
**The opportunity**
The Operations Metrics and Reporting Specialist will take the lead on the overall metrics and data management which may include budget and expenses in Operations. The role will be responsible in monitoring each Value Stream's performance against their target SLAs on a regular basis by using database tools and other software that are essential for data analysis and reports generation.
The individual will act as an internal client interface for data gathering requirements and will ensure that the data development would result to valid and accurate output.
The individual will help drive critical business decisions and provide data-driven insights and perspectives to existing processes in Operations by analyzing operations metrics, designing reports, and applying appropriate analytical methods from descriptive to predictive analytics.
The individual will work closely with cross-functional stakeholders including Operations, Finance, Marketing, Information Technology, and other business units relevant to the delivery of the initiative.
Responsibilities:
+ Responsible for the development and maintenance of reports and dashboards for Operations Metrics both for local and regional requirements.
+ Generate, collate, and provide meaningful analysis and reports used in decision-making and issue them out on a timely manner.
+ Identify gaps in the existing metrics and lead the review and recalibration in terms of logic, calculation, and automation.
+ Perform data analysis using digital competencies tools such as PowerBI and Microsoft Excel while ensuring alignment with data governance model.
+ Preparation of the monthly expense/financial and budget analysis for Operations.

**What we are looking for**
+ Bachelor's Degree in a numerate discipline e.g. Actuarial Science, Mathematics, Statistics, Engineering, Computer Science, Data Science, or similar courses
+ At least 5 years of work-related experience gained from an insurance or financial sector, or from digital performance analytics-related fields
+ Highly proficient in Microsoft Excel, PowerBI, and with sound knowledge of programming in SQL or other programming experience
+ Experience in reporting tools and methodologies is an advantage
+ Familiarity on operations metrics is an advantage
+ Immense attention to detail regarding all aspects of data management
+ Articulate, with excellent oral and written communication skills. Adaptable and is able to interact and build strong relationships with people from a diverse range of background
+ Fast learner with a willing attitude, with strong analytical skills and a passion for data
+ Self-starter with excellent organizational and time-management skills to meet project deliverables and tight deadlines

**Tentang Manulife dan John Hancock**
Manulife Financial Corporation adalah grup layanan keuangan internasional yang membantu memudahkan keputusan dan membuat hidup lebih baik bagi nasabah. Dengan kantor utama kami di Toronto, Kanada, kami beroperasi sebagai Manulife di seluruh kantor kami di Asia, Kanada, dan Eropa, serta utamanya sebagai John Hancock di Amerika Serikat. Kami menyediakan nasihat keuangan, asuransi, serta solusi manajemen kekayaan dan aset untuk individu, grup, dan lembaga. Pada akhir tahun 2022, kami memiliki lebih dari 40.000 karyawan, lebih dari 116.000 agen, dan ribuan mitra distribusi yang melayani lebih dari 34 juta nasabah. Pada akhir tahun 2022, kami memiliki $1,3 triliun (US$1,0 triliun) dalam aset yang dikelola dan administrasi, termasuk total aset yang diinvestasikan sebesar $0,4 triliun (US$0,3 triliun), dan aset bersih dana terpisah sebesar $0,3 triliun (US$0,3 triliun). Kami terdaftar dengan kode ‘MFC’ di bursa efek Toronto, New York, dan Filipina, serta ‘945’ di bursa efek Hong Kong.
